  1. General of the Army Mikhail Petrovich Kolesnikov (Russian: Михаил Петрович Колесников; 30 June 1939 – 26 March 2007) was a member of Boris Yeltsin's administration and briefly served as acting Defence Minister of the Russian Federation after Pavel Grachev was fired by Yeltsin.

  5. Михаи́л Петро́вич Коле́сников ( 30 июня 1939, Ейск, Краснодарский край, РСФСР, СССР — 26 марта 2007, Москва ) — советский и российский военачальник. Начальник Генерального штаба Вооружённых сил Российской Федерации — первый заместитель Министра обороны Российской Федерации (1992—1996). Генерал армии (1995).
